HDL (high-density lipoprotein) is commonly called 'good cholesterol' because it transports excess cholesterol from arteries back to the liver (reverse cholesterol transport). Epidemiological studies show an inverse association between HDL levels and cardiovascular risk, which links to longevity. However, the causal evidence is nuanced: Mendelian randomization studies do not support a protective effect of genetically elevated HDL, and clinical trials with HDL-raising drugs (e.g., CETP inhibitors) failed to reduce events. HDL appears to be a marker of metabolic health (insulin sensitivity, anti-inflammatory status) rather than a direct longevity driver. Particle functionality (size, composition, antioxidant capacity) may matter more than total HDL-C. For longevity, the focus should be on lifestyle factors (exercise, Mediterranean diet, no smoking) and managing LDL, triglycerides, and inflammation. Simply boosting HDL is not an evidence-based longevity strategy.
